Navigating Latvia: A Guide to Riga International Airport

Navigating Latvia: A Guide to Riga International Airport

Are you planning a trip to Latvia and wondering what to expect upon your arrival at Riga International Airport? Sit back and relax as we guide you through the ins and outs of Latvia's main gateway.

Riga International Airport, located just 10 kilometers southwest of the city center of Riga, is the largest airport in Latvia and a key hub for travelers visiting the Baltic region. Handling over 7 million passengers annually, this modern airport offers a range of facilities and services to ensure a smooth and comfortable travel experience.

Upon arrival at Riga International Airport, you will find yourself in a sleek and well-organized terminal that caters to both domestic and international flights. The airport boasts a variety of amenities, including shopping outlets, duty-free shops, restaurants, and cafes where you can grab a quick bite or shop for souvenirs before your journey.

For those in need of currency exchange, ATMs, or banking services, Riga International Airport has got you covered with convenient options available throughout the terminal. Travelers looking to stay connected can make use of the airport's free Wi-Fi service to keep in touch with loved ones or catch up on work while waiting for their flight.

If you're planning to explore Latvia or the surrounding Baltic countries further, Riga International Airport offers car rental services on-site, making it easy to get behind the wheel and hit the road upon your arrival. Alternatively, the airport is well-connected to the city center via public transport, with buses and taxis readily available outside the terminal building.

For those with some time to spare before their flight, Riga International Airport also features a comfortable lounge area where travelers can relax, unwind, and enjoy some peace and quiet away from the bustling terminal.
